What occurs during telophase and cytokinesis?

Explanation:
During telophase and cytokinesis, a single cell divides into two identical daughter cells. This process marks the final stages of cell division following mitosis. During telophase, the chromosomes that have been separated begin to decondense back into chromatin, and the nuclear envelope re-forms around each set of chromosomes, resulting in the formation of two distinct nuclei within the same cell. Cytokinesis follows, where the cytoplasm of the cell is divided, resulting in two separate and identical cells, each with its own nucleus and a full set of organelles. This process is critical for growth, development, and tissue repair in multicellular organisms. It ensures that when a cell divides, both new cells have the same genetic information, which is essential for maintaining the function and integrity of tissues.
